Price & Positioning: The Affordability Gap
|
The most immediate difference is the price tag. The Uncharted is positioned as the gateway to the Subaru electric lineup. The UnchartedStarts at roughly $36,445. It is designed to be an accessible entry point for younger buyers or those looking for a second commuter car. The SolterraStarts closer to $46,000. It is positioned as a premium main vehicle for small families, coming standard with All-Wheel Drive and more interior volume. |

Performance: FWD vs. AWD
This is where the biggest technical divergence occurs. The Solterra is AWD-only, while the Uncharted offers choices.
| Feature | Uncharted (Premium) | Uncharted (Sport/GT) | Solterra (All Trims) |
|---|---|---|---|
| Drivetrain | FWD | Dual-Motor AWD | Symmetrical AWD |
| Horsepower | 221 hp | 338 hp | 215 hp |
| 0-60 MPH | ~7.5 sec | < 5.0 sec | ~6.5 sec |
| Range (Est.) | 300+ Miles | ~285 Miles | ~227 Miles |
Range & Charging
For 2026, both models feature the NACS port, giving you direct access to Tesla Superchargers.
- The Range King: The Uncharted Premium (FWD) wins for long-distance driving with an estimated range exceeding 300 miles.
- The All-Rounder: The Solterra sacrifices some range for the security of permanent AWD and higher ground clearance (8.3 inches).
